    Quote Originally Posted by -DENO- View Post
    There are two bid.

    First is 6x6 NBC protected vehicle. Turkish army is going to buy 336 of winner vehicle. Nominees are Nurol Ejder,FNSS Pars 6x6 and Otokar Arma 6x6

    And the second is 8x8 vehicle. Turkish Army is going to buy 800 of winner vehicle. Nominees are FNSS Pars 8x8 and Otokar Arma 8x8


    These are ACV-S. ACv-300 have 25 mm gun turrent. And ACV-350 is more bigger than ACV-300 It have the powerful engine too..
    ACV series vehicles are still modern vehicles. Also they sold UAE and Malaysia...
    There is corrently not a tender for an 8x8 vehicle in Turkey.

    There was a program for 6x6 vehicles under Weapon Carrier Vehicle project but it is cancelled / frozen.

    The NBC reconnaissance is cancelled / frozen as well. Nominees were FNSS, Hema and Otokar, all of which had submitted proposal in April 2009.

    Quote Originally Posted by memoli View Post
    is Gendarmerie issued different camo than regular army?

    (i thought Gendarmerie was a branch of the army)
    Jandarma is a branch of the Armed Forces, not the Army. Jandarma personnel have been known to wear pretty much all camouflage patterns of the Turkish Armed Forces... including the Air Forces blue camouflage and sometimes even wear camouflage which isn't used by the Armed Forces like plain olive drab uniforms or Police SF brown woodland uniforms.
